How they compare

SDG: Central and Southern Asia currently reports 2.32 million against 20,845 in Togo, a difference of 2.30 million.

That makes SDG: Central and Southern Asia's figure about 111.4 times Togo's.

Across all 47 years both countries report, SDG: Central and Southern Asia has been ahead every year.

SDG: Central and Southern Asia ranks 68th and Togo ranks 65th of 220 groups.

SDG: Central and Southern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 6 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ade SDG: Central and Southern Asia Togo Difference Ahead
1970s 7.99 million 66,068 7.93 million SDG: Central and Southern Asia
1980s 5.10 million 103,293 5.00 million SDG: Central and Southern Asia
1990s 4.07 million 144,766 3.92 million SDG: Central and Southern Asia
2000s 4.44 million 128,983 4.31 million SDG: Central and Southern Asia
2010s 2.73 million 96,262 2.63 million SDG: Central and Southern Asia
2020s 1.71 million 36,714 1.68 million SDG: Central and Southern Asia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
